National Police station Orihuela town – Foreigner’s office

If you live in Orihuela-Costa and surrounding areas, your NIE, EU residency application or  TIE card appointments will be at the Foreigner’s Office (Extranjeria) of the National Police Station (Comisaria de Policia) in Orihuela town. National Police station Elche – Foreigners office

If you live in Elche and surrounding areas, then your NIE, EU residency or TIE card appointment will be at the Foreigner’s Office (Extranjeria) of the National Police Station (Comisaria de Policia) in Elche.
